international conference on robotics and automation | 2007

Singularity Avoidance for the 3-RRR Mechanism Using Kinematic Redundancy

Sung-Hoon Cha; Ty A Lasky; Steven A Velinsky

Based on its simple structure, base-fixed actuators, high payload capacity, high accuracy, and high mechanical rigidity, the 3-RlowbarRR mechanism is a valuable planar parallel manipulator. However, the 3-RlowbarRR mechanism is known to have singular loci within its workspace affecting its use. In this paper, singularity avoidance of the 3-RlowbarRR mechanism using kinematic redundancy is presented. First, singularity analysis of the proposed 3-RlowbarPlowbarRR mechanism is described and a simple and effective redundancy resolution algorithm based on local optimization suitable for real-time control is developed. Here, the cost function in the optimization is designed to avoid the most problematic singularity configurations, where the end-effector can be locally moved even though all actuated joints are locked. Results from simulation show that the resultant 3-RlowbarPlowbarRR mechanism can be used to avoid singularities associated with the 3-RlowbarRR mechanism, and enlarges the usable workspace.


international conference on intelligent transportation systems | 2006

StructView: A Vehicle-Based Laser Scanning System for Roadway Structure Profile Assessment

Ty A Lasky; Travis Swanston; Bahram Ravani

This paper presents STRUCTVIEW, a vehicle-based system for the measurement of roadway structure profiles, which uses a scanning laser rangefinder to measure various structure and roadway features while traveling at highway speed. Measurement capabilities include horizontal and vertical clearances which can be used to support oversize vehicle permitting
